代码开发、测试及发布
这个作业属于什么课程 | https://edu.cnblogs.com/campus/gdgy/2021Softwarecodedevelopmenttechnology |
---|---|
这个作业要求在哪里 | https://edu.cnblogs.com/campus/gdgy/2021Softwarecodedevelopmenttechnology/homework/12043 |
这个作业的目标 | 1. 帮助我们更好地掌握Github使用 |
2.加深对面向领域建模等知识的理解 | |
2.增强书写代码的能力 |
一、代码开发
1、开发过程
开发日期 | 昨天已完成的工作 | 今天计划完成的工作 | 工作中遇到的困难 |
---|---|---|---|
05-22 | 无 | 使用 springboot , mybatis搭建基本框架 | |
05-23 | 使用 springboot , mybatis搭建基本框架 | 建立好数据库,建立数据库的表 | |
05-24 | 建立好数据库,建立数据库的表 | 做好系统首页,完成登录功能 | |
05-25 | 做好系统首页,完成登录功能 | 实现个人信息功能 | |
05-26 | 实现个人信息功能 | 实现个人信息修改和用户密码修改功能 | |
05=27 | 实现个人信息修改和用户密码修改功能 | 实现新增用户功能 | 新增用户填入错误信息可能会导致数据库错误 |
05-28 | 修复了新增用户登录可能出现异常的bug | 实现管理员新增自由职业者功能 | 新增用户填入错误信息可能会导致数据库错误 |
05-29 | 实现管理员新增自由职业者功能 | 实现新增自由职业者类别和搜索自由职业者分类的功能 | 按钮的绑定错误 |
05-30 | 实现新增自由职业者类别和搜索自由职业者分类的功能 | 实现客户管理模块 | |
05-31 | 实现客户管理模块 | 实现项目服务管理 | |
06-01 | 实现项目服务管理 | 实现时间表管理 | |
06-02 | 实现时间表管理 | 进行用例测试 | |
06-03 | 进行用例测试 | 自由职业者功能服务 | |
06-04 | 自由职业者功能服务 | 自由职业者功能服务 | |
06-05 | 自由职业者功能服务 | 回归测试 |
2、项目燃尽图
3、代码/文档签入记录
5月22日:使用 springboot , mybatis搭建基本框架
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GFC
5月23日:建立好数据库,建立数据库的表
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GHR
5月24日:做好系统首页,完成登录功能
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GHU
5月25日:实现个人信息功能
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GI5
5月26日:实现个人信息修改和用户密码修改功能
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GIE
5月27日:实现新增用户功能
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GJ4
5月28日:修复bug
5月29日:实现新增自由职业者类别和搜索自由职业者分类的功能
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UGLM
5月30日:实现客户管理模块
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UH03
5月31日:实现项目服务管理
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UH0F
6月1日:实现时间表管理
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UH18
6月2日:修复了各种bug
6月3日 —— 6月4日:自由职业者功能服务
Issue链接:https://gitee.com/wolongzhuge/sbbokeyuan/issues/I3UH20
6月5日:最后的bug修复
二、测试
1、找出测试出的bug
(1)浏览器浏览时网站崩溃
(2)输入邮箱时可以输入非邮箱的格式
(3)姓名可以出现标点符号
2、场景测试
(1)小明希望管理员可以重置用户登录,避免用户忘记密码。
(2)小红希望自由职业者地址可以直接选择而不是自己手动输入。
3、出口条件
能够正常注册,登录,管理和自由职业者服务功能。
三、alpha版本发布
1、功能介绍
本人做的项目是自由职业者管理系统的一个网站,alpha版本具有的功能大体如下:
1、登录功能
2、个人信息管理功能
3、自由职业者管理,客户管理,时间表管理功能
4、自由职业者服务功能
2、修复的缺陷
这一版是该网站的第一版,没有修改缺陷。
3、环境要求
该系统是以网页形式存在,对各大主流浏览器都是使用正常,能够实现预期功能。
4、安装要求
该系统是以网页形式存在,无须安装,只需访问该网站的网址就可以访问该系统。但是没有服务器,所以没有发布。
5.发布方式和发布地址
使用码云发布,发布地址如下:https://gitee.com/wolongzhuge/sbbokeyuan